omarmagde
Excellent
من المهم جدًا في لغة بايثون ترك مسافات بادئة عند كتابة الأوامر وذلك لتحديد التسلسل الصحيح لتنفيذ الأوامر.
اهلا ومرحبا بكم في صقور الابداع صور لنا اليوم بخصوص لغه بايثون لكن قبل ان نجيب على السؤال يجب ان نعرف ما هي لغه بايثون بايثون هي لغة برمجة متعددة الاستخدامات و سهلة التعلم و قوية تُستخدم على نطاق واسع في العديد من المجالات وتتميز بالعديد من الميزات التي تجعلها خيارًا مثاليًا للمبتدئين والمحترفين على حدٍ سواء.
السؤال : من المهم جدًا في لغة بايثون ترك مسافات بادئة عند كتابة الأوامر وذلك لتحديد التسلسل الصحيح لتنفيذ الأوامر.
الاجابة هي:
صواب.
نعم، صحيح تمامًا!
تُعد المسافات البادئة (Indentation) عنصرًا هامًا للغاية في لغة بايثون،حيث تُستخدم لتنظيم الكود وتحديد التسلسل الصحيح لتنفيذ الأوامر.
كيف تعمل المسافات البادئة في بايثون:
كيف تعمل المسافات البادئة في بايثون:
- تُستخدم المسافات البادئة لفصل الكتل** من التعليمات البرمجية.
- كل كتلة من التعليمات البرمجية يجب أن تبدأ بنفس عدد المسافات البادئة.
- يُحدد عدد المسافات البادئة مستوى التبعية بين التعليمات البرمجية.
مثال:
Python
def my_function():
# هذه التعليمات تنتمي إلى دالة my_function
print("هذه رسالة داخل دالة my_function")
if True:
# هذه التعليمات تنتمي إلى كتلة الشرط if
print("هذه رسالة داخل كتلة الشرط if")
print("هذه رسالة خارج دالة my_function")
Python
def my_function():
# هذه التعليمات تنتمي إلى دالة my_function
print("هذه رسالة داخل دالة my_function")
if True:
# هذه التعليمات تنتمي إلى كتلة الشرط if
print("هذه رسالة داخل كتلة الشرط if")
print("هذه رسالة خارج دالة my_function")
- في هذا المثال،
- تبدأ دالة my_function بأربع مسافات بادئة.
- تبدأ كتلة الشرط if بأربع مسافات بادئة إضافية،
- مما يدل على أنها تابعة للدالة my_function.
- تبدأ التعليمات خارج الدالة بصفر مسافة بادئة،
- مما يدل على أنها غير تابعة لأي كتلة أخرى.
أهمية استخدام المسافات البادئة:
- تُساعد المسافات البادئة على جعل الكود أكثر وضوحًا وقابلية للقراءة.
- تُسهل المسافات البادئة فهم بنية الكود وتسلسل تنفيذ الأوامر.
- تُساعد المسافات البادئة على منع الأخطاء الناجمة عن سوء فهم بنية الكود.
قواعد المسافات البادئة في بايثون:
- يجب أن يكون عدد المسافات البادئة متسقًا داخل كل كتلة من التعليمات البرمجية.
- يُنصح باستخدام أربع مسافات بادئة لكل مستوى من التبعية.
- لا يُسمح باستخدام علامات التبويب (Tabs) بدلاً من المسافات البادئة.
- يجب أن تبدأ كل سطر جديد بنفس عدد المسافات البادئة للكتلة التي ينتمي إليها.
نصائح لكتابة كود بايثون مع مسافات بادئة صحيحة:
- استخدم محرر نص يدعم المسافات البادئة بشكل صحيح.
- تأكد من أن جميع المسافات البادئة متسقة داخل كل كتلة من التعليمات البرمجية.
- استخدم أداة فحص الكود (Code linter) لمعرفة الأخطاء المتعلقة بالمسافات البادئة.
تذكر:
- تُعد المسافات البادئة عنصرًا هامًا لكتابة كود بايثون واضح وصحيح.
- اتباع قواعد المسافات البادئة يُساعدك على كتابة كود سهل القراءة والفهم والصيانة.
هل لديك أي أسئلة أخرى حول المسافات البادئة في بايثون أو كتابة الكود بشكل عام؟
اتمنى ان تكون المعلومات مفيده لكم.
اتمنى ان تكون المعلومات مفيده لكم.